Course Contents

PDGI 101:- Digital Photogrammetry
Unit1- Basic of Photogrammetry
Unit 2- Geometry of Aerial photographs
Unit3- Aerial camera, Lens, Film, and Aerial Photos
Unit4- Photo interpretation, Parallax and photo mosaic
Unit5- Stereo Photogrammetry
PDGI 102:- Remote Sensing
Unit 1- Basic of Remote Sensing
Unit2- Physics of Remote Sensing and EMR interaction
Unit3- Platform and Sensors & Resolutions
Unit4- Earth Recourse Satellite
Unit5- Image Interpretation
PDGI 103:- Digital Images Processing (DIP)
Unit1- Introduction to digital Images processing
Unit2- Image Restoration
Unit3-Image Enhancement
Unit4 -Image Classification
Unit5- Accuracy Assessment
PDGI 104:- Geographical Information System (GIS)
Unit1- Concept and Introduction
Unit 2- Data Structure, Data Models and Data Storage
Unit 3- Spatial data Input
Unit 4 – Manipulation Analysis and Output
Unit5 –Web GIS and IT
PDGI 105:- SURVEYING (GPS / DGPS / Total Station / Level)
Unit1- Fundamental of GPS
Unit2 -Geodesy and Surveying
Unit3- GPS Accuracy & Affecting Factors and GPS Applications
Unit4- Surveying by traditional methods and integration with GIS
Unit5- Non spatial data collection from filed survey and integration with GIS
PDGI 106:- LiDAR (Light Detection and Ranging)
Unit1- Fundamental of LiDAR
Unit2 – Types of LiDAR (Airborne, Terrestrial, Mobil)
Unit3 – Data acquisition and calibration
Unit4 – LiDAR Data Processing and Products
Unit5 – LiDAR Application and Analysis
